07.04.26: Level 3+; Subjunctive [14] the tenses [3] imperfect subjunctive [ii] practice

Put the verbs into the appropriate form of the imperfect subjunctive.

[i] First, identify the person and number of the verb

Example:

laudō:  first person singular

[ii] Then identify the infinitive of the verb

Infinitive: laudāre

[iii] Add the same personal ending to the infinitive

For the imperfect subjunctive, you simply attach the regular personal endings to the full infinitive:

-m for first person singular

So: laudāre + m > laudārem
